our current projects
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"our current projects"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to the projects that are actively being worked on at the present time. Example: "I would like to provide an update on our current projects during the meeting next week."

FAQs
How can I use "our current projects" in a sentence?
You can use "our current projects" to introduce a discussion about ongoing work, for example, "I'd like to give an update on our current projects." It is often followed by a list or a description of the projects.
What are some alternatives to saying "our current projects"?
Alternatives include "our ongoing projects", "our present undertakings", or simply "what we are working on now", depending on the context.
Is it better to say "current projects" or "ongoing projects"?
Both "current projects" and "ongoing projects" are correct and largely interchangeable. "Current" emphasizes the present time, while "ongoing" emphasizes the continuous nature of the work.
In what contexts is "our current projects" most appropriate?
"Our current projects" is suitable in various settings, from formal business presentations to casual team meetings, when discussing ongoing tasks and initiatives.
